Eek, a vampire!


There are lots of Halloween themed challenges going on right now, and this is my entry for them.  
The vampire is from Stamping boutique.  He's colored with pencils, and embellished with rub-ons (bat and sentiment) from a set I picked up at a consignment sale -- the package says they are from Little Yellow Bicycle.
